Output 47585ebdf3dba4d602183b7f48987ba62227e0c77f172b5a3d9976331e92f7d4:27

value
150934
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6819b75f554cbf7a3ad4a44e95a79038704efaa8 OP_EQUAL
address
3BBT1HznYzk1Y5WhAUg5bYZgDBGButBfXP
transaction
47585ebdf3dba4d602183b7f48987ba62227e0c77f172b5a3d9976331e92f7d4
confirmations
165361
spent
true